
随着互联网的飞速发展,网站已经成为企业展示形象、拓展业务的重要平台,一个稳定、高效的网站运行环境对于提升用户体验和业务效率至关重要,本文将为您详细解析网站运行环境搭建的整个过程,从基础到高级,助您构建一个高性能的网站运行环境。
网站运行环境概述
网站运行环境是指网站在服务器上运行所需的软硬件条件,主要包括以下几个方面:
网站运行环境搭建步骤
选择合适的操作系统
根据网站需求,选择合适的操作系统,Windows Server和Linux是常用的两种服务器操作系统,Windows Server操作简便,易于管理;Linux系统稳定、安全,性能优越,建议初学者选择Linux系统。
配置服务器硬件
根据网站访问量、数据量等因素,选择合适的CPU、内存、硬盘等硬件配置,一般而言,服务器硬件配置应满足以下要求:
(1)CPU:建议使用4核以上处理器,确保网站运行流畅; (2)内存:建议8GB以上,以满足高并发访问需求; (3)硬盘:建议使用SSD硬盘,提高读写速度。
安装操作系统
(1)下载操作系统镜像文件; (2)使用U盘或光盘启动服务器; (3)按照提示进行分区、格式化、安装操作系统。
安装服务器软件
(1)根据操作系统选择合适的服务器软件,如Apache、Nginx、IIS等; (2)下载服务器软件安装包; (3)按照提示进行安装。
安装数据库
(1)根据网站需求选择合适的数据库,如MySQL、Oracle、MongoDB等; (2)下载数据库安装包; (3)按照提示进行安装。
配置服务器软件
(1)根据网站需求配置服务器软件,如Apache、Nginx、IIS等; (2)修改配置文件,如虚拟主机配置、SSL证书配置等; (3)重启服务器软件,使配置生效。
部署网站
(1)将网站源代码上传至服务器; (2)根据网站需求配置网站目录、文件权限等; (3)测试网站运行效果。
高级优化
服务器性能优化
(1)优化服务器硬件配置,如增加内存、更换SSD硬盘等; (2)优化操作系统,如关闭不必要的服务、调整内核参数等; (3)优化服务器软件,如调整Apache、Nginx等软件的配置。
数据库优化
(1)优化数据库配置,如调整缓存大小、连接池大小等; (2)优化SQL语句,提高查询效率; (3)定期备份数据库,防止数据丢失。
网站安全优化
(1)设置防火墙,防止恶意攻击; (2)安装安全插件,如SSL证书、安全狗等; (3)定期更新网站源代码,修复安全漏洞。
网站运行环境搭建是一个复杂的过程,需要综合考虑多个因素,本文从基础到高级,为您详细解析了网站运行环境搭建的整个过程,希望本文能对您搭建高性能的网站运行环境有所帮助,在实际操作过程中,请根据实际情况进行调整和优化。